Python Example Code
*******************
The Python APIs follows closely Python style directives. They rely on numpy and, optionally, on ``mpi4py``, if the underlying ADIOS2 library is compiled with MPI.

Python Write example
--------------------
.. code-block:: python
from mpi4py import MPI
import numpy as np
from adios2 import Stream
comm = MPI.COMM_WORLD
rank = comm.Get_rank()
size = comm.Get_size()
nx = 10
shape = [size * nx]
start = [rank * nx]
count = [nx]
temperature = np.zeros(nx, dtype=np.double)
pressure = np.ones(nx, dtype=np.double)
delta_time = 0.01
physical_time = 0.0
nsteps = 5
with Stream("cfd.bp", "w", comm) as s:
# NSteps from application
for _ in s.steps(nsteps):
if rank == 0 and s.current_step() == 0:
# write a Python integer
s.write("nproc", size)
# write a Python floating point value
s.write("physical_time", physical_time)
# temperature and pressure are numpy arrays
s.write("temperature", temperature, shape, start, count)
s.write_attribute("temperature/unit", "K")
s.write("pressure", pressure, shape, start, count)
s.write_attribute("pressure/unit", "Pa")
physical_time += delta_time
.. code-block:: bash
$ mpirun -n 4 python3 ./adios2-doc-write.py
$ bpls -la cfd.bp
int64_t nproc scalar = 4
double physical_time 5*scalar = 0 / 0.04
double pressure 5*{40} = 1 / 1
string pressure/unit attr = "Pa"
double temperature 5*{40} = 0 / 0
string temperature/unit attr = "K"
Python Read "step-by-step" example
----------------------------------
.. code-block:: python
import numpy as np
from adios2 import Stream
with Stream("cfd.bp", "r") as s:
# steps comes from the stream
for _ in s.steps():
# track current step
print(f"Current step is {s.current_step()}")
# inspect variables in current step
for name, info in s.available_variables().items():
print("variable_name: " + name, end=" ")
for key, value in info.items():
print("\t" + key + ": " + value, end=" ")
print()
if s.current_step() == 0:
nproc = s.read("nproc")
print(f"nproc is {nproc} of type {type(nproc)}")
# read variables return a numpy array with corresponding selection
physical_time = s.read("physical_time")
print(f"physical_time is {physical_time} of type {type(physical_time)}")
temperature = s.read("temperature")
temp_unit = s.read_attribute("temperature/unit")
print(f"temperature array size is {temperature.size} of shape {temperature.shape}")
print(f"temperature unit is {temp_unit} of type {type(temp_unit)}")
pressure = s.read("pressure")
press_unit = s.read_attribute("pressure/unit")
print(f"pressure unit is {press_unit} of type {type(press_unit)}")
print()
.. code-block:: bash
$ python3 adios2-doc-read.py
Current step is 0
variable_name: nproc AvailableStepsCount: 1 Max: 4 Min: 4 Shape: SingleValue: true Type: int64_t
variable_name: physical_time AvailableStepsCount: 1 Max: 0 Min: 0 Shape: SingleValue: true Type: double
variable_name: pressure AvailableStepsCount: 1 Max: 1 Min: 1 Shape: 40 SingleValue: false Type: double
variable_name: temperature AvailableStepsCount: 1 Max: 0 Min: 0 Shape: 40 SingleValue: false Type: double
nproc is 4 of type <class 'numpy.ndarray'>
physical_time is 0.0 of type <class 'numpy.ndarray'>
temperature array size is 40 of shape (40,)
temperature unit is K of type <class 'str'>
pressure unit is Pa of type <class 'str'>
Current step is 1
variable_name: physical_time AvailableStepsCount: 1 Max: 0.01 Min: 0.01 Shape: SingleValue: true Type: double
variable_name: pressure AvailableStepsCount: 1 Max: 1 Min: 1 Shape: 40 SingleValue: false Type: double
variable_name: temperature AvailableStepsCount: 1 Max: 0 Min: 0 Shape: 40 SingleValue: false Type: double
physical_time is 0.01 of type <class 'numpy.ndarray'>
temperature array size is 40 of shape (40,)
temperature unit is K of type <class 'str'>
pressure unit is Pa of type <class 'str'>
...
Python Read Random Access example
----------------------------------
.. code-block:: python
import numpy as np
from adios2 import FileReader
with FileReader("cfd.bp") as s:
# inspect variables
vars = s.available_variables()
for name, info in vars.items():
print("variable_name: " + name, end=" ")
for key, value in info.items():
print("\t" + key + ": " + value, end=" ")
print()
print()
nproc = s.read("nproc")
print(f"nproc is {nproc} of type {type(nproc)} with ndim {nproc.ndim}")
# read variables return a numpy array with corresponding selection
steps = int(vars['physical_time']['AvailableStepsCount'])
physical_time = s.read("physical_time", step_selection=[0, steps])
print(
f"physical_time is {physical_time} of type {type(physical_time)} with "
f"ndim {physical_time.ndim} shape = {physical_time.shape}"
)
steps = int(vars['temperature']['AvailableStepsCount'])
temperature = s.read("temperature", step_selection=[0, steps])
temp_unit = s.read_attribute("temperature/unit")
print(f"temperature array size is {temperature.size} of shape {temperature.shape}")
print(f"temperature unit is {temp_unit} of type {type(temp_unit)}")
steps = int(vars['pressure']['AvailableStepsCount'])
pressure = s.read("pressure", step_selection=[0, steps])
press_unit = s.read_attribute("pressure/unit")
print()
.. code-block:: bash
$ python3 adios2-doc-read-filereader.py
variable_name: nproc AvailableStepsCount: 1 Max: 4 Min: 4 Shape: SingleValue: true Type: int64_t
variable_name: physical_time AvailableStepsCount: 5 Max: 0.04 Min: 0 Shape: SingleValue: true Type: double
variable_name: pressure AvailableStepsCount: 5 Max: 1 Min: 1 Shape: 40 SingleValue: false Type: double
variable_name: temperature AvailableStepsCount: 5 Max: 0 Min: 0 Shape: 40 SingleValue: false Type: double
nproc is 4 of type <class 'numpy.ndarray'> with ndim 0
physical_time is [0. 0.01 0.02 0.03 0.04] of type <class 'numpy.ndarray'> with ndim 1 shape = (5,)
temperature array size is 200 of shape (200,)
temperature unit is K of type <class 'str'>
